Windows SharePoint Services類庫說
命名空間:Microsoft.SharePoint
SPSite
功能:
Represents a collection of sites on a virtual server, including a top-level site and all its subsites.
代表一個(gè)虛擬服務(wù)器的網(wǎng)站集合,包含一個(gè)頂集網(wǎng)站和他的所有子站點(diǎn)Windows SharePoint Services類庫說
命名空間:Microsoft.SharePoint
SPSite
功能:
Represents a collection of sites on a virtual server, including a top-level site and all its subsites.
代表一個(gè)虛擬服務(wù)器的網(wǎng)站集合,包含一個(gè)頂集網(wǎng)站和他的所有子站點(diǎn)
AllWebs:屬性表示上面意義的網(wǎng)站集合
Quota:網(wǎng)站給定某用戶的限額
IISAllowsAnonymous:IIS是否允許匿名登錄
PortalUrl:網(wǎng)站所在的門戶網(wǎng)站的URL對(duì)于WSS網(wǎng)站,此項(xiàng)是空值
URL:網(wǎng)站所在的網(wǎng)址
SPWeb
功能:
Represents a SharePoint site.
代表SharePoint的一個(gè)網(wǎng)站
Alerts:所有通知的集合
AllUsers:代表所有用戶對(duì)象的集合,這個(gè)用戶可以是網(wǎng)站的用戶,也可以是經(jīng)過認(rèn)證的域用戶
Configuration:用來建立站點(diǎn)的配置ID,
DocTemplates:此網(wǎng)站所用的文檔模板
EmailInsertsEnabled:取得值,表明此網(wǎng)站的文檔庫是否接收Excahnge的公共文件郵件中的附件
EventHandlersEnabled:讀取此網(wǎng)站的文檔庫是否接收事件處理
Files:取得此網(wǎng)站根目錄下所有的文件
Folders:取得此站點(diǎn)所有第一級(jí)文件夾
Groups:取得此站點(diǎn)交差站點(diǎn)的組
IncludeSupportingFolders:取得或設(shè)置在此站點(diǎn)中的文件夾或文件夾中的文件是否支持枚舉
IsADAccountCreationMode:取得訪問站點(diǎn)的用戶是否自動(dòng)在活動(dòng)目錄里建立帳戶
IsRootWeb:取得此站點(diǎn)是否為站點(diǎn)集中的第一級(jí)站點(diǎn)
Lists:取得在此站點(diǎn)中所有列表的集合
Modules:取得在此站點(diǎn)中使用的模塊
PortalMember:是否與Portal相關(guān)聯(lián)
PortalSubscriptionUrl:一直URL供Portal 中的Alerts
PresenceEnabled:取得或設(shè)置是否為記錄用戶在線信息
Properties:屬性集合,此集合中包含WSS的版本或地域信息
PublicFolderRootUrl:取得文檔庫接收公共文件夾中郵件附件的URL
Roles:取得站點(diǎn)的用戶組
SiteGroups:取得網(wǎng)站集合的交差網(wǎng)站組
SiteUsers:取得站點(diǎn)集合的所有用戶
Users:取得此站點(diǎn)的用戶集合
Microsoft.SharePoint.SPWeb.ViewStyles:取得站點(diǎn)的視圖樣式
Webs:取得在此站點(diǎn)以下所有子站點(diǎn)的集合
SPAlert
功能:
Represents an alert, which generates periodic e-mail notifications sent to a user about the list, list item, document, or document library to which the alert applies.
代表一個(gè)通知,它產(chǎn)生一個(gè)定期的e-mail通知發(fā)送到用戶那里,發(fā)更新與此通知關(guān)聯(lián)的列表,列表項(xiàng),文檔,文檔庫等的消息
SPAlertFrequency:通知發(fā)生的頻率,分別為每天一次,每周一次,立即發(fā)送
SPEventType:事件類型:全部,刪除,增加,討論,修改
Item:此通知屬于的列表項(xiàng)或文檔
List:此通知所屬的列表或文檔庫
User:得到通知的人
SPList
Represents a list on a SharePoint Web site.
代表SharePoint 網(wǎng)站中的一個(gè)列表
AllowDeletion:此列表是否允許刪除
AllowMultiResponses:指定調(diào)查是否允許多次答復(fù),由此可見,調(diào)查屬于列表的一種
AnonymousPermMask:是否允許匿名用戶訪問
BaseTemplate:說明列表基于的模板類型,模板類型有通知、聯(lián)系人、自定義表格、數(shù)據(jù)源、討論板、文檔庫、事件、自定義列表、不合法列表、問題跟蹤、鏈接、列表模板庫、圖片庫、調(diào)查、任務(wù)、Web部件庫、網(wǎng)站模板庫、Xml表格庫
BaseType:列表的基本類型,類型有:討論板、文檔庫、自定義列表、問題跟蹤、調(diào)查、無類型、沒有使用的
DefaultView:默認(rèn)視圖
Direction:閱讀的方向
EnableAttachments:是否允許添加附件
EnableModeration:是否需要審批
EnableVersioning:是否支持版本
EventSinkAssembly:支持事件通知程序集的強(qiáng)名稱
EventSinkClass:支持事件通知類名稱
EventSinkData:文檔庫的事件通知中定義的任意字符串
ExcludeFromTemplate:當(dāng)列表被存成模板時(shí),是否包含內(nèi)容
Fields:列表中字段的集合
Forms:在列表中用來顯示、編輯、增加列表項(xiàng)的表格集合
Hidden:此列表是否隱藏
ImageUrl:列表的圖標(biāo)的服務(wù)器相對(duì)地址
ItemCount:列表項(xiàng)的數(shù)目
Items:列表項(xiàng)集合
Lists:該列表所在的列表集合
MultipleDataList:指定這個(gè)在會(huì)議工作區(qū)中的列表,是否包含多個(gè)會(huì)議的實(shí)例
OnQuickLaunch:是否有首頁的快速啟動(dòng)中顯示
Ordered:是否允許用戶重新對(duì)列表項(xiàng)排序
ParentWeb:列表屬于的父網(wǎng)站
Permissions:權(quán)限集合
PropertiesXml:協(xié)作應(yīng)用標(biāo)記語言,代表列表的屬性值
ReadSecurity:閱讀權(quán)限設(shè)置
RootFolder:取得在列表中包含所有文件的文件夾
SchemaXml:取得此列表的Xml樣式
ShowUser:是否在調(diào)查中是否顯示用戶名稱
Views:此列表所有視圖集合
WriteSecurity:指定寫入設(shè)置
SPListEvent
Represents an event that occurs within a document library.
功能:代表文檔庫內(nèi)發(fā)生的事件
ListID:事件發(fā)生的文檔庫的GUID
PropertiesAfter:事件發(fā)生后文檔庫狀態(tài)屬性
Type:事件類型:簽入、簽出、復(fù)制、刪除、插入、不合法、剪切、撤消簽出、更新
UrlAfter:返回文檔或文件夾的網(wǎng)站相對(duì)地址,在任何事件發(fā)生時(shí),除了刪除事件
UserDisplayName:引發(fā)事件的用戶的顯示名稱
UserID:引發(fā)事件的用戶ID
UserLoginName:引發(fā)事件的用戶登錄名稱
WebUrl:事件發(fā)生的網(wǎng)站的絕對(duì)URL
SPListItem
功能:
Represents an item, or row, in a list.
代表列表中的一個(gè)列表項(xiàng)或者一行
Attachments:與列表項(xiàng)關(guān)聯(lián)的附件
Fields:列表項(xiàng)所在的列表字段集合
File:由列表所代表的文檔庫中的文件
ListItems:所在的父列表
ModerationInformation:審批信息,包含狀態(tài)和描述
ParentList:所在父列表
Xml:列表中的數(shù)據(jù)的Xml格式
SPIssueList
此類從SPList繼承
功能:表示一個(gè)問題列表
EnableAssignedToEmail:當(dāng)列表項(xiàng)與用戶關(guān)聯(lián)時(shí),是否發(fā)送e-mail通知
SPField
功能:
Represents a field in a list on a SharePoint Web site.
代表SharePoint網(wǎng)站中列表的一個(gè)字段
CanToggleHidden:取得此字段是否可以通過用戶界面隱藏
DefaultFormula:計(jì)劃字段的默認(rèn)公式
Direction:閱讀順序
DisplaySize:顯示大小
FieldReferences:一個(gè)字符數(shù)組,表示字段引用計(jì)算機(jī)中的字段名稱
Filterable:表明此字段是否可以過濾
FilterableNoRecurrence:取得是否可以在視圖中的字段建立過濾,卻不引發(fā)重復(fù)的事件
FromBaseType:是否從基本字段產(chǎn)生
Hidden:是否在視圖中顯示
InternalName:內(nèi)部名稱
ParentList:包含字段的列表
ReadOnlyField:此字段是否可以修改
Reorderable:在字段中的值是否可以重排序
Required:決定此字段是否為必須的
Sealed:此字段是否可以被其它字段繼承
Sortable:是否可以被排序
Type:字段類型:
TypeAsString:字段的名稱的字符
聯(lián)系客服